Output 5a159c808ab4d0f3538f65071f1f4a37565e2d9635f831e90b8752e23b2c38fd:3

value
45162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d10ec28adcdc6fccf22f7f47737e466bfdca4a52 OP_EQUAL
address
3LkQqB4g4tJuN6V3pSBFd88ni7bYhZ5czm
transaction
5a159c808ab4d0f3538f65071f1f4a37565e2d9635f831e90b8752e23b2c38fd